英英释义
narrowness[ \'nærəunis ]
n.
the property of being narrow; having little width
\"the narrowness of the road\"
an inclination to criticize opposing opinions or shocking behavior
同义词:narrow-mindedness
a restriction of range or scope
\"the problem with achievement tests is the narrowness they impose on students\"; \"the attraction of the book is precisely its narrowness of focus\"; \"frustrated by the narrowness of people\'s horizons\"
a small margin
\"the landslide he had in the electoral college obscured the narrowness of a victory based on just 43% of the popular vote\"
同义词:narrow marginslimness
